As a popular figure in America before the Revolution, she met and spoke with many well-known people, including Benjamin Franklin, George Washington, and John Hancock, She married a black man, John Peters, and had three children who died in infancy. At the age of eight, she was kidnapped, enslaved in New England, and sold to John Wheatley of Boston. Present among the eighteen prominent citizens were Thomas Hutchinson, governor of Massachusetts; Andrew Oliver, a supporter of the Stamp Act of 1765; the Reverend Samuel Mather, son of Cotton Mather; Joseph Green, a satirical poet; and James Bowdoin, a friend of Benjamin Franklin. The author of the Declaration of Independence proclaiming the equality of all men, he owned slaves on his Virginia plantation. The larger issue at stake was one widely debated in eighteenth century America and Europe: Did Africans have the intellectual capacity to create literature? Jefferson disagreed with Marbois’s praise for Wheatley’s poetry, stating that although black people were gifted in music, they were intellectually inferior to the white race and to American Indians.
